Background technique
Clutch is the device engine power of automobile or other dynamic power machines being transferred in a manner of switching on axle,
Clutch is mounted between engine and speed changer, is the total member being directly associated with engine in automotive transmission.Usually
The flywheel group of clutch and engine crankshaft is installed together, and is to cut off and transmit power between engine and automotive transmission
Component.Automobile from starting to during the entire process of normally travel, driver can controlled clutch as needed, make engine and biography
Dynamic system is temporarily separated or gradually engages, to cut off or transmit the power that engine is exported to power train.Its effect is to make to start
It can gradually be engaged between machine and speed changer, to guarantee that automobile balance is started to walk;Connection between temporarily disconnected engine and speed changer
System, impact when in order to gear shift and reducing gear shift;When automobile emergency brake Shi Nengqi centrifugation, speed changer etc. is prevented to be driven
System overload, to play a certain protective role, present automobile some uses double clutch, and speed changer is divided into two-part
Design concept, a part transmitting odd number shelves, another part transmits even gear, and its power passes through two clutch couplings two
The driven gear of root input shaft, adjacent each shelves is staggeredly engaged with two input shaft gears, is cooperated the control of two clutches, be can be realized
The transmission ratio in the case where not cutting off power effectively improves gear shifting quality so as to shorten shift time, however it is common this
Transmission structures in a little clutches are more complex, and the component of the inside is more, design it is not compact enough, clutch at work it
Between the abrasion of component phase mutual, reduce service life, thus need to design a kind of simple and compact for structure, improve service life
